Sure, but this isn't anything special about submodules. You don't want to "git add $path" if you haven't resolved the conflicts in $path first. That's advice that is true regardless of whether it's a regular text file that was present on both sides of the merge, in which case there will be conflict markers to remind the user to resolve conflicts first, or whether it's something else. And there are a lot of something elses without conflict markers: a submodule, a binary file, a symlink, path from file/directory conflict, something with conflicting modes, a file with any of a variety of rename-related path conflicts, maybe others. Perhaps you just want the advice changed to (use "git add <file>..." after resolving conflicts for the specified path(s)) ? It's a bit of a mouthful, but I guess it addresses your concern. Elijah Newren <newren@gmail.com> writes: >> Git is left in a conflicted state, which requires the user to: >> 1. merge submodules >> 2. add submodules changes to the superproject >> 3. merge superproject > > I think we may need to tweak these steps a bit: > > 1. merge submodules OR update submodules to an already existing > commit that reflects the merge (i.e. as submodules they may well be > independently actively developed. Someone may have already merged the > appropriate branch/commit and the already extant merges should be used > in preference to creating new ones.) That is a very good point. I suspect we should encourage users to find an existing merge, and possibly even discourage them from creating a new one on their own. There may not be much point in creating the same merge of identical parent commits with the same result that only has different metadata. It may be tempting to argue that an existing merge in a submodule and the merge you are creating now are made in different context because the superproject merges that necessitate thse submodule merges are different, but I doubt that is a healthy argument. A commit in the submodule should be able to explain its reason to exist on its own---after all, the superproject may know which submodules are used for what purpose, but a submodule does not have to know where it is used, and that is how it is made more reusable. > 2. <just as you said> > 3. FINISH merging the superproject (i.e. don't redo the merge) Yes, exactly. FWIW, an earlier draft was telling users to abort the merge in the first step, and its review corrected it. 1 and 2 are to be done in the context of the interrupted superproject merge, so its logical consequence is to conclude the merge at step 3.

When attempting to do a non-fast-forward merge in a project with conflicts in the submodules, the merge fails and git prints the following error: Failed to merge submodule <submodules> CONFLICT (submodule):Merge conflict in <submodule> Automatic merge failed; fix conflicts and then commit the result. Git is left in a conflicted state, which requires the user to: 1. merge submodules 2. add submodules changes to the superproject 3. merge superproject These steps are non-obvious for newer submodule users to figure out based on the error message and neither `git submodule status` nor `git status` provide any useful pointers. Update error message to the following when attempting to do a non-fast-forward merge in a project with conflicts in the submodules. The error message is based off of what would happen when `merge --recurse-submodules` is eventually supported Failed to merge submodule <submodule> CONFLICT (submodule): Merge conflict in <submodule> Automatic merge failed; recursive merging with submodules is currently not supported.
